MCU W legacy hand controller

Based on the MCU5 joystick design, the MCU W uses lithium ion battery technology and wireless Bluetooth® connectivity

  • MCU WMaximum operating range 25 m line-of-sight from docking cradle. Docking cradle can be up to 30 m from controller
  • Battery life typically 10 hours between charges
  • Supplied with spare battery and automatic charger
  • Compatible with the range of Renishaw CMM controllers
  • Controls motion of CMM axes
  • Indexes the motorised head and rotary table
  • Operates as a computer mouse
  • Has a system menu for navigating the operating software
  • Handheld or table mounted operation
  • Large LCD for status information and for interacting with metrology programs

The MCU W is functionally identical to the MCU5 except for the additional STOP button on the membrane keypad. When this button is pressed, the CMM and motorised head is brought rapidly to a halt but the servos are kept running. This button is only functional when the controller is in automatic mode, i.e. running a DCC program.

The yellow STOP button removes power from the CMM axes, stops motion of motorised heads and locks the heads in their current position.

The E-STOP switch is hardwired to the UCC controller. When this switch is operated, all power to both the CMM axes and motorised head is removed.
